1亚洲棉(+)-δ-杜松烯合成酶基因CAD1-A的分离及其在幼苗中的表达特征分析显示文摘棉花倍半萜环化酶,即(+)-δ-杜松烯合成酶(CAD),由一个基因家族编码.该 基因家族可分为两个亚族:CAD1-A和CAD1-C.分离了亚洲棉CAD1-A基因.对亚洲棉 7天龄幼苗的mRNA原位杂交表明,CAD1-A和CAD1-C的转录子主要分布在侧根原 基、顶端分生组织和新生侧根的维管组织中,在幼苗下胚轴的原形成层和部分表皮、下 表皮细胞中也有分布.CAD1-A启动子在转基因烟草中表现出相似的活性.组织化学实 验发现,倍半萜醛类分布于侧根根尖的外层细胞以及地上部分的色素腺体中.CAD1基 因在亚洲棉幼苗中的表达特征,以及倍半萜醛类的分布特征,组成了棉花幼苗的化学 防御体系。梁婉琪 谭晓萍 陈晓亚 T. 22-14 Investigation of the Thermonuclear 18Ne(α, p)21Na Reaction Rate via Resonant Elastic Scattering of 21Na + p显示文摘A nuclear astrophysics experiment was performed at CRIB (CNS low-energy Radioactive-Ion Beam separator)on Mar. 2011. The goal of this experiment is to study the reaction rate of 18Ne(,p)21Na reaction, which mightbe a key breakout reaction from the hot CNO cycle to rp-process in X-ray burst and nova. Yet its reaction rate ispoorly known.Explosive hydrogen burning is thought to be the main source of energy generation and a source of nucleosynthesisin X-ray burst and nova[1;2]. For example, XRBs are characterized by a sudden increase of X-ray emission withinonly a few seconds to a total energy output of about 1040 ergs, which is observed to repeat with some regularity.The recurrence time for single bursts can range from hours to days at the typical temperature of 0.4~2 GK. Thebursts have been interpreted as being generated by thermonuclear runaway on the surface of a neutron star thataccretes H- and He-rich material from a less evolved companion star in a close binary system.
